Adventurous Pune-Mumbai Itinerary

Thursday October 12: Explore Pune

Start your adventure in Pune by visiting the historic Shaniwar Wada Palace in the morning. Immerse yourself in the rich history of the Maratha Empire as you explore the ruins of this magnificent fortress. In the afternoon, head to Sinhagad Fort, located atop a hill, for breathtaking panoramic views of the surrounding countryside. As the evening sets in, visit the lively Koregaon Park area known for its trendy cafes and vibrant nightlife.

  • Shaniwar Wada Palace: INR 100, 2 hours
  • Sinhagad Fort: INR 50, 3 hours
  • Koregaon Park: Free, 2 hours

Friday October 13: Pune Trekking

Spend the day exploring the beautiful nature around Pune. Start your morning with a trek to the famous Rajgad Fort, known for its historical significance and scenic views. After a challenging hike, reward yourself with a packed lunch amidst the fort's ruins. In the afternoon, venture to the picturesque Panshet Dam, where you can enjoy boating and indulge in some water sports. End the day with a visit to the serene Sinhagad Valley, known for its lush greenery and tranquil atmosphere.

  • Rajgad Fort Trek: INR 500 (guide included), 6 hours
  • Panshet Dam: INR 200 (boating fees), 3 hours
  • Sinhagad Valley: Free, 2 hours

Saturday October 14: Pune to Mumbai

Embark on a road trip from Pune to Mumbai, enjoying the scenic Western Ghats along the way. Stop at Lonavala and explore the famous Karla Caves in the morning. Admire the intricate rock-cut architecture of these ancient Buddhist caves. In the afternoon, continue your journey to Mumbai and visit the iconic Gateway of India, a symbol of the city's colonial past. As the evening approaches, stroll along Marine Drive, popularly known as the "Queen's Necklace," and savor the stunning views of the Arabian Sea.

  • Karla Caves: INR 100, 2 hours
  • Gateway of India: Free, 1 hour
  • Marine Drive: Free, 2 hours

Sunday October 15: Trekking near Mumbai

Head to the outskirts of Mumbai for a thrilling trekking experience. Start your morning by hiking up to the ancient Buddhist caves of Kanheri, nestled in the lush Sanjay Gandhi National Park. Explore the intricate rock-cut architecture and enjoy the serene surroundings. In the afternoon, visit the picturesque Tungareshwar Wildlife Sanctuary, known for its diverse flora and fauna. Hike through the forest trails and spot unique wildlife species. End the day with a visit to the enchanting Elephanta Caves, accessible by ferry from Mumbai.

  • Kanheri Caves: INR 10 (park entry fee), 4 hours
  • Tungareshwar Wildlife Sanctuary: Free, 3 hours
  • Elephanta Caves: INR 200 (ferry), 2 hours

Monday October 16: Imagica Adventure Park

Enjoy a day filled with thrilling rides and entertainment at Adlabs Imagica. Start your morning by exploring the various themed zones of the park, from "International Street" to "Imagica Capital." Experience exhilarating roller coasters, water rides, and interactive attractions. Indulge in delicious food at one of the park's many restaurants. As the day comes to an end, witness the spectacular evening parade and live performances before heading back to Pune.

  • Adlabs Imagica: INR 1500 (entry ticket), 8 hours

Tuesday October 17: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For adventure enthusiasts seeking off-the-beaten-path attractions, head to Pawna Lake, just outside Pune. Enjoy camping amidst the picturesque surroundings and indulge in activities like lake kayaking, paragliding, and rappelling. Another hidden gem is Kothaligad Fort, popularly known as the "Peth Fort," offering panoramic views and a thrilling trek. Locals also love exploring the Khandala and Bhaja Caves near Lonavala, which boast ancient Buddhist rock-cut architecture.
